Witnesses, dashcam footage and CCTV are sought by officers investigating a serious collision in East Malling.
Kent Police was called at 1.37pm on Monday 25 May 2026 after a blue Audi A5 and a black Mercedes GLC collided in Wateringbury Road, at the junction with Sweets Lane.
Officers attended the scene alongside Kent Fire and Rescue Service and South East Coast Ambulance Service, where a 9 year old boy was airlifted to a London hospital. He has since been discharged.
A 39 year old woman was also taken to a London hospital for treatment to her injuries, and she remains there in a stable condition.
Officers from the Serious Collision Investigation Unit continue their enquiries into the circumstances surrounding the incident and urge anyone who saw the collision, or who might have seen the vehicles beforehand, to contact police.
Motorists who were in the area are urged to check for any dashcam footage, which may assist the investigation.
